Redde Northgate to change name to Zigup

(Sharecast News) - Redde Northgate is seeking approval to change its name to Zigup, the mobility specialist confirmed on Friday. The FTSE 250 firm, which specialises in commercial vehicles, said the proposed name change was allied to its refreshed strategic framework and a recent UK and Ireland-focused management reorganisation.

It continued: "The board believes that a more modern brand and name reflecting these changes will help shift the narrative with our stakeholders towards the strategic director of travel we set out.

"This is aligned to our updated purpose, 'to keep customers moving, smarter'."

It noted there would be no change to its "well-recognised" operational brands, however, "which have meaningful market profiles in their specialist areas".

The company, which was created in 2020 after motor insurance services firm Redde merged with fleet hire specialist Northgate, will now seek shareholder approval for the change at a general meeting on 15 May.

Should the proposed change secure investor backing, the roll-out of the new brand will get underway on 20 May.
